### Step 4: Stabilize the integration tests

Heads up: the Tollgate payments suite is flaky mostly because tests share one sandbox ledger. Before migrating, give each test run its own namespace and bump the settlement poll timeout — the old default is way too tight. Once that's in place, reruns should drop to near zero. The test harness picks up these configuration values at startup.

config for hahip-yajep:
holix:
  log_level: error
  metrics_host: metrics.holix.qorvellabs.internal
  pin: 9600
  pool_size: 8

## BuildMesh 2.9 — changed defaults

Clock-skew tolerance between build agents has been tightened. Previously the coordinator accepted up to 90 seconds of drift before rejecting artifact timestamps; this masked ordering bugs in plugin caches. Plugins relying on loose tolerance must now sync agents via the bundled timekeeper or declare an override in their manifest. Rejections surface as SKEW_EXCEEDED in agent logs. The coordinator now ships with the following default configuration values.

settings of fahag-haduf:
[ulaox]
port = 8443
region = south-2
host = ulaox.lumiccorp.internal
timeout_ms = 500
retries = 8

### Timeline — 14:32

This is where it got weird. Undo in Sketchloom started replaying redo entries out of order after the collab merge landed. Turns out the history stack and the remote-op queue were both mutating the same array — classic. A user hitting undo mid-sync could duplicate nodes, which matches the screenshots in the report. Reviewer: the fix isolates the stacks and adds sequence checks; please eyeball the merge logic closely. The candidate build under review is listed below.

pipeline stamp: htk21_cc68b8e00e3cb5ca75ae8

Packsquish squashes telemetry payloads before they hit the Lanternbay pipeline, and it runs in two environments: sandbox and live. Sandbox uses aggressive compression so testers notice problems fast; live is tuned more conservatively because customers complained about CPU spikes last spring. If a customer reports garbled payloads, first check which environment their device points at — nine times out of ten it's sandbox. For quick reference when triaging, the live environment's current settings are listed right below.

settings of yajop-kahof:
holael:
  log_level: info
  metrics_host: metrics.holael.tolvaqlabs.internal
  pool_size: 16